Transaction 81bd789ab2f74aefef578c4cc445d01ab1c9bbf19606b88cfd103cbb56f88b30

1 Input
2 Outputs
  • 81bd789ab2f74aefef578c4cc445d01ab1c9bbf19606b88cfd103cbb56f88b30:0
  • value  557271
    address  13QF3v1JDUr6LsCM2uEWni9iorTM9rX4yp
  • 81bd789ab2f74aefef578c4cc445d01ab1c9bbf19606b88cfd103cbb56f88b30:1
  • value  378788510
    address  1KPdPzeKLBWqUA1Ascziobq258NMef3djK